diff --git a/.github/workflows/ruby.yml b/.github/workflows/ruby.yml index 79db668e1..bc9610a2d 100644 --- a/.github/workflows/ruby.yml +++ b/.github/workflows/ruby.yml @@ -11,22 +11,23 @@ jobs: name: test (ruby ${{ matrix.ruby }} / rails ${{ matrix.rails_version }} / blacklight ${{ matrix.blacklight_version }} ${{ matrix.additional_name }}) strategy: matrix: - rails_version: ["~> 7.2"] - ruby: ["3.2", "3.3"] + rails_version: ["~> 8.0"] + ruby: ["3.2", "3.3", "3.4"] bootstrap_version: ["~> 5.0"] blacklight_version: ["~> 8.0"] - additional_engine_cart_rails_options: ["-a propshaft -j importmap"] + additional_engine_cart_rails_options: ["-j importmap"] additional_name: [""] include: - - rails_version: "~> 8.0" + - rails_version: "~> 7.2" ruby: "3.3" blacklight_version: "~> 8.0" - additional_name: Rails 8 + additional_engine_cart_rails_options: "-a propshaft -j importmap" + additional_name: Rails 7.2 / Importmap - rails_version: "~> 7.2" ruby: "3.3" blacklight_version: "~> 8.0" additional_engine_cart_rails_options: "-a propshaft -j esbuild" - additional_name: "JS bundling (esbuild) Bootstrap 5" + additional_name: "Rails 7.2 / esbuild" env: RAILS_VERSION: ${{ matrix.rails_version }} BLACKLIGHT_VERSION: ${{ matrix.blacklight_version }}